Skip to content
This repository was archived by the owner on Jul 19, 2025. It is now read-only.

Commit c38b5ed

Browse files
Fix [email protected] support with createSvgIcon (#1629)
* Update createSvgIcon import following @material-ui v4.9.9 update * Fix rollup cnfig & typings * update version on npm Co-authored-by: Olivier Tassinari <[email protected]>
1 parent 4eca4db commit c38b5ed

File tree

13 files changed

+16
-23
lines changed

13 files changed

+16
-23
lines changed

docs/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,7 @@
2121
"@date-io/hijri": "^2.2.0",
2222
"@date-io/jalaali": "^2.0.0",
2323
"@mapbox/rehype-prism": "^0.4.0",
24-
"@material-ui/core": "^4.9.7",
24+
"@material-ui/core": "^4.9.9",
2525
"@material-ui/icons": "^4.9.1",
2626
"@material-ui/pickers": "^4.0.0-alpha.1",
2727
"@types/fuzzy-search": "^2.1.0",

lib/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-32,7 +32,7 @@
3232
"email": "[email protected]"
3333
},
3434
"peerDependencies": {
35-
"@material-ui/core": "^4.0.0",
35+
"@material-ui/core": "^4.9.9",
3636
"@types/react": "^16.8.6",
3737
"react": "^16.8.4",
3838
"react-dom": "^16.8.4"
@@ -77,7 +77,7 @@
7777
"@babel/preset-env": "^7.6.0",
7878
"@babel/preset-react": "^7.0.0",
7979
"@cypress/webpack-preprocessor": "^4.1.1",
80-
"@material-ui/core": "^4.9.7",
80+
"@material-ui/core": "^4.9.9",
8181
"@material-ui/icons": "^4.9.1",
8282
"@types/enzyme": "^3.10.5",
8383
"@types/enzyme-adapter-react-16": "^1.0.3",

lib/rollup.config.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 const input = './src/index.ts';
1616
const globals = {
1717
react: 'React',
1818
'react-dom': 'ReactDOM',
19+
'@material-ui/core/utils': 'material-ui.utils',
1920
'@material-ui/core/Button': 'material-ui.Button',
2021
'@material-ui/core/ButtonBase': 'material-ui.ButtonBase',
2122
'@material-ui/core/CircularProgress': 'material-ui.CircularProgress',
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export const ArrowDropDownIcon = createSvgIcon(<path d="M7 10l5 5 5-5z" />, 'ArrowDropDownIcon');

lib/src/_shared/icons/ArrowLeftIcon.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export const ArrowLeftIcon = createSvgIcon(
55
<>

lib/src/_shared/icons/ArrowRightIcon.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export const ArrowRightIcon = createSvgIcon(
55
<>

lib/src/_shared/icons/ClockIcon.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export default createSvgIcon(
55
<React.Fragment>

lib/src/_shared/icons/DateRangeIcon.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export const DateRangeIcon = createSvgIcon(
55
<>

lib/src/_shared/icons/KeyboardIcon.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export const KeyboardIcon = createSvgIcon(
55
<>

lib/src/_shared/icons/PenIcon.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
import React from 'react';
2-
import createSvgIcon from '@material-ui/core/internal/svg-icons/createSvgIcon';
2+
import { createSvgIcon } from '@material-ui/core/utils';
33

44
export const PenIcon = createSvgIcon(
55
<path d="M3 17.25V21h3.75L17.81 9.94l-3.75-3.75L3 17.25zM20.71 7.04c.39-.39.39-1.02 0-1.41l-2.34-2.34a.9959.9959 0 00-1.41 0l-1.83 1.83 3.75 3.75 1.83-1.83z" />,

0 commit comments

Comments
 (0)